Cultivation Guide
Growing Wepa! requires a combination of innovation and attention to detail, much like the meticulous breeding process employed by Nerds Genetics. The strain thrives both indoors and outdoors with proper care and a balanced environment with a controlled temperature between 20°C to 28°C (68°F to 82°F). Regular lighting schedules ensure that the hybrid's balanced indica-sativa genetics are fully exploited, promoting both robust growth and high resin production.
For indoor growers, LED systems offering full-spectrum light work best, with light cycles maintained at 18 hours of light and 6 hours of darkness during the vegetative stage. During the flowering stage, switching to a 12/12 light schedule can enhance the expression of phenotypic traits such as dense bud formation and vibrant coloration. Empirical data from cultivation experiments suggest that maintaining these light conditions can boost yields by as much as 15-20%.
Outdoor cultivation of Wepa! is best suited to Mediterranean-like climates. Growers are advised to plant in nutrient-rich, well-draining soil to facilitate optimal root development. Studies of outdoor cultivation have shown that in ideal conditions, yields can exceed 500 grams per square meter.
Nutrient regimens should be carefully managed; a balanced mix of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ium is critical during the vegetative phase, while phosphorus and potassium should take precedence during flowering. Regular pH monitoring—recommended between 6.0 and 6.8 for soil grows—has been shown in trials to reduce nutrient lockout issues by over 30%.
Training methods such as topping and low-stress training (LST) can prove highly effective with Wepa!, enhancing light distribution and airflow around the buds. Reports from cultivators using topping techniques indicate an improvement in overall yield and bud quality, with an increase in resin production of up to 18%.
